- The distance between Msekera Agromet, Zambia and Fort Vermilion, Alberta, Canada is approximately 14,398 km or 8,947 mi.
- To reach Msekera Agromet in this distance one would set out from Fort Vermilion, Alberta bearing 41°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Msekera Agromet bearing 159.3° or SSE .
- Msekera Agromet has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Fort Vermilion, Alberta has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Msekera Agromet is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Fort Vermilion, Alberta is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 23.8 °C (42.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 32.8 °C (59°F) less in Msekera Agromet.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 657.7 mm (25.9 in) more which is equivalent to 657.7 l/m² (16.14 US gal/ft²) or 6,577,000 l/ha (703,125 US gal/ac) more. About 2 6/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 39.8° higher in Msekera Agromet than in Fort Vermilion, Alberta.
